The Emerald Coast, also known as the Costa Smeralda, is a stretch of coastline in northeastern Sardinia that's renowned for its unspoiled beauty. This 50-kilometer stretch of coastline is dotted with picturesque bays, coves, and beaches that are surrounded by granite cliffs and crystal-clear waters. The Emerald Coast is a popular destination for luxury travelers, with its high-end resorts, pristine beaches, and crystal-clear waters.
